After being in the middle of the transfer rumor storm during the entire month of January, Stephan El Shaarawy should be headed to AS Roma on loan in order to reinforce their attack.

As reported by Gianluca Di Marzio, the deal includes a €2 million fee that will be paid as soon as the 23-year-old winger sign the contract and a 13 million clause in case they decide to buy him at the end of the season. The deal is even more favorable to AC Milan than expected a couple of days ago, when the media talked about a free loan with a 11 million clause, so, at the end of those long negotiations, the rossoneri could earn almost the same amount of money they would have made with the Monaco deal.
They still haven't set the date of the medicals and it could take some time before Il Faraone pens the new contract since Milan will wait until everything is done before recalling him from France in order to avoid another Luiz Adriano-like situation.
